Pharmaceutical Applications of HPMC 2910/Hypromellose
HPMC 2910, also known as Hypromellose, is a versatile compound that finds extensive use in various pharmaceutical applications. This article aims to provide a breakdown of its key applications in the pharmaceutical industry.
One of the primary uses of HPMC 2910 is as a binder in tablet formulations. Tablets are a popular dosage form due to their convenience and ease of administration. However, in order to maintain the integrity of the tablet, a binder is required to hold the active ingredients together. HPMC 2910 serves this purpose effectively by providing excellent binding properties. Its high viscosity allows for the formation of a strong bond between the particles, ensuring the tablet remains intact during handling and transportation.
In addition to its binding properties, HPMC 2910 also acts as a film-forming agent. This makes it an ideal choice for coating tablets, providing a protective layer that enhances their appearance and stability. The film coating not only improves the tablet’s aesthetic appeal but also protects it from moisture, light, and other environmental factors that may degrade the active ingredients. Furthermore, HPMC 2910 film coatings can be tailored to control the release of the drug, allowing for sustained or delayed release formulations.
Another important application of HPMC 2910 is as a viscosity modifier in liquid formulations. Many pharmaceutical products, such as suspensions and emulsions, require a certain level of viscosity to ensure proper dispersion and stability. HPMC 2910 can be used to adjust the viscosity of these formulations, allowing for better control over their flow properties. This is particularly useful in oral liquid medications, where a consistent and easy-to-administer product is desired.
Furthermore, HPMC 2910 finds use as a thickening agent in topical formulations. Creams, gels, and ointments often require a thickening agent to provide the desired consistency and improve their spreadability. HPMC 2910 offers excellent thickening properties, allowing for the formulation of stable and easily applicable topical products. Its ability to form a gel-like structure also enhances the retention of active ingredients on the skin, improving their efficacy.
Moreover, HPMC 2910 is widely used as a suspending agent in oral suspensions. Suspensions are liquid formulations in which solid particles are dispersed. These particles tend to settle over time, leading to an uneven distribution of the active ingredients. HPMC 2910 helps prevent this settling by increasing the viscosity of the suspension, effectively suspending the particles and ensuring a uniform distribution. This is crucial for maintaining the potency and efficacy of the medication.

Cosmetic and Personal Care Uses of HPMC 2910/Hypromellose
HPMC 2910, also known as Hypromellose, is a versatile compound that finds its applications in various industries. In this article, we will focus on its cosmetic and personal care uses. Hypromellose is a cellulose-based polymer that is derived from wood pulp or cotton fibers. It is widely used in the cosmetic and personal care industry due to its unique properties and benefits.
One of the key applications of HPMC 2910 in the cosmetic industry is as a thickening agent. It has the ability to increase the viscosity of cosmetic formulations, giving them a desirable texture and consistency. This is particularly useful in products such as lotions, creams, and gels, where a thicker consistency is desired. Hypromellose helps to improve the spreadability and adherence of these products, making them easier to apply and ensuring even coverage on the skin.
Another important application of HPMC 2910 is as a film-forming agent. It has the ability to form a thin, flexible film when applied to the skin or hair. This film acts as a protective barrier, preventing moisture loss and providing a smooth and silky feel. In hair care products, Hypromellose helps to reduce frizz and improve manageability, giving the hair a healthy and shiny appearance. In skincare products, it helps to lock in moisture, keeping the skin hydrated and preventing dryness.
HPMC 2910 is also used as a binder in cosmetic formulations. It helps to hold the ingredients together, ensuring that the product maintains its shape and structure. This is particularly important in products such as pressed powders, eyeshadows, and blushes, where a solid and compact form is desired. Hypromellose helps to improve the adhesion of the powder particles, preventing them from crumbling or flaking off.
In addition to its thickening, film-forming, and binding properties, HPMC 2910 also acts as a stabilizer in cosmetic formulations. It helps to prevent the separation of ingredients and maintain the stability of the product over time. This is particularly important in emulsions, where oil and water are combined. Hypromellose helps to stabilize the emulsion, preventing the oil and water from separating and ensuring a homogeneous and consistent product.
Furthermore, HPMC 2910 is often used as a suspending agent in cosmetic formulations. It helps to suspend solid particles in a liquid, preventing them from settling at the bottom of the container. This is particularly useful in products such as shampoos, body washes, and exfoliating scrubs, where solid particles need to be evenly distributed throughout the product. Hypromellose ensures that these particles remain suspended, providing a uniform and effective product.

Industrial Applications of HPMC 2910/Hypromellose
HPMC 2910, also known as Hypromellose, is a versatile compound that finds its applications in various industries. Its unique properties make it an ideal choice for a wide range of industrial applications. In this article, we will delve into some of the key industrial applications of HPMC 2910 and explore how it is used in different sectors.
One of the primary industries where HPMC 2910 is extensively used is the construction industry. Due to its excellent water retention properties, it is commonly used as a thickener and binder in cement-based products. When added to cement, it improves workability, enhances adhesion, and reduces cracking. Moreover, HPMC 2910 acts as a protective colloid, preventing the segregation of ingredients and improving the overall quality of the final product.
In the pharmaceutical industry, HPMC 2910 plays a crucial role as a pharmaceutical excipient. It is widely used as a coating agent for tablets and capsules, providing a protective barrier and controlling the release of active ingredients. Its film-forming properties make it an ideal choice for controlled-release formulations. Additionally, HPMC 2910 is used as a binder in tablet formulations, ensuring the integrity and strength of the tablets.
Another significant application of HPMC 2910 is in the personal care industry. It is commonly used in cosmetic products such as creams, lotions, and shampoos. Its thickening and emulsifying properties make it an excellent choice for formulating stable and visually appealing products. HPMC 2910 also acts as a film former, providing a protective barrier on the skin or hair. Furthermore, it enhances the spreadability of products, improving their overall performance.
In the food industry, HPMC 2910 finds its applications as a food additive. It is used as a thickener, stabilizer, and emulsifier in various food products. Its ability to form gels and retain water makes it an ideal choice for improving the texture and mouthfeel of food products. Additionally, HPMC 2910 is used as a coating agent for fruits and vegetables, extending their shelf life and preventing spoilage.
The textile industry also benefits from the properties of HPMC 2910. It is used as a sizing agent in textile manufacturing, providing temporary stiffness to the fibers and improving their handling during weaving. HPMC 2910 also acts as a thickener in textile printing, ensuring the even distribution of dyes and pigments on the fabric.
In the paint and coatings industry, HPMC 2910 is used as a thickener and rheology modifier. It improves the viscosity and stability of paints, preventing sagging and dripping. HPMC 2910 also enhances the flow and leveling properties of coatings, resulting in a smooth and uniform finish.
